Big animal with no black stripes on butt, so eliminate gazelles and impala. Smooth short coat, eliminate waterbuck. No dark patches on thighs, eliminate topi. Tail has thin fringe of black hair, not a round tassel or long black hair, eliminate eland and gnu. The butt & thighs are definitely lighter than the body and the withers (shoulder area) are humped...no other choices left!
